… Humid and misty conditions again and a forecast of rain, possibly with thunder and lightning thrown in made it doubtful that the Ora wind would work today. Competitors were called out at 1400hrs into a building breeze.

No change at the front of the Formula Youth mens fleet. It seems that the front three Alberto Menegatti (ITA456), Renard Florent (FRA 539) and Julien Quentel have made a private agreement that they will stand on the podium at the prize giving ceremony next Saturday evening. There seems little that anyone else can consistently do about it!

In the Formula Juniors, Robert Baldyga (POL 168) retains a perfect score. Behind him things have changed now the first discard has beenn taken. Dorian Van Rijsselberghe (NED 82) is back in second place have dropped his DSQ… although he is tied on points with Florian bandel (GER 383). A little further back in the pack, Christian Freimuller (GER 550) has taken over as the top Formula (under) 15 racer thanks to dropping a 10th place. Oliver Tom Schliemann (ESP 19)is three points adrift with Maciej Rutowski (POL 232)a further 3 points off the pace. These three are going to have a good fight for the top spot when the Ora wind decides to be generous and give us a coupla days good racing.

The new arrival in the top group in the Formula Espoir fleet is Kristian Linderkilde (DEN 50) who has thankfully fropped his OCS of the first day and climbed to equal 2nd just in front of Tom Nagy (FRA 30) and one point adrify of Pascal Toselli (FRA 916). Add in Keith Atkinson (GBR 56) now lying 4th and one point off the back of the top 3 and it seems that here again the competition will go right down tot he wire.

Peter Munzlinger (ITA 200) is the major beneficiary of the drop in the Formula Masters fleet… Now 3rd, just behind Xavier Ferlet (GBR 451) who showed just how to execute a port hand flier in the second race of the day…. Sadly it had to be abandoned after the forecast thunderstorms arrived at 1500hrs. Hopefully the storm will clear the air and we will get the Ora wind which has made Garda a windsurfers paradise
